What Policy Analysts Do With Data
Policy analysts help decision-makers move from a broad concern to a workable question. Data can reveal patterns in service use, reported needs, delivery performance, and outcomes, but it only becomes useful when the policy problem is defined clearly. An analyst may ask who is affected, what barrier the program is meant to address, and what a better outcome would look like.
Turning Public Problems into Measurable Questions
A question such as “Is this program working?” is usually too broad to guide analysis. A more useful approach identifies the intended outcome and the population of interest. For example, analysts may distinguish between whether people received a service, whether delivery was timely, and whether the intended condition changed afterward. These are related measures, but they do not answer the same question.
Clear definitions also prevent a common problem: selecting measures simply because they are easy to obtain. If the available measure does not reflect the policy goal, a polished report can still lead to a weak decision. Analysts should state what the data can measure and what it cannot.
Choosing Evidence That Fits the Decision
Administrative data can show information recorded through public programs or services. Surveys can capture experiences and needs that administrative systems may not record. Research evidence and program evaluations can add context about how an intervention may work. Each source has limits, including incomplete records, missing responses, bias, privacy restrictions, or limited access.
The best evidence mix depends on the decision at hand. A question about day-to-day delivery may call for ongoing administrative measures, while a question about participants’ experiences may require survey evidence. Analysts should avoid treating one dataset as a complete picture when it covers only part of the issue.
Elements of a Credible Success Case
A convincing success case explains what changed, how it was measured, and what other explanations remain possible. It does not rely only on a favorable headline or a single before-and-after comparison. The strength of a case depends on the methods, datasets, and verification standards used, which need to be examined for each individual example.
Baselines, Comparison Groups, and Outcome Measures
A baseline shows conditions before an intervention and gives later results a point of reference. Outcome measures should connect directly to the program’s stated purpose rather than only tracking activity. Comparison groups, when appropriate and available, can help analysts assess whether a change also occurred among people or communities that did not receive the intervention.
Comparison is not automatic proof, and a suitable comparison group may not always be available. Still, documenting the baseline, population, timing, and measurement approach makes findings easier to evaluate.
Explaining Results Without Overstating Causation
If outcomes improve after a program begins, the program may have contributed to the change, but timing alone does not establish causation. Other conditions may have changed at the same time. A careful analysis separates an observed association from a verified causal effect and describes uncertainty in plain language.
| Question | Useful evidence | Key caution |
|---|---|---|
| Was the service delivered? | Administrative records and delivery measures | Delivery does not by itself show improved outcomes. |
| Did outcomes change? | Baseline and follow-up outcome measures | Before-and-after results alone do not prove cause. |
| Did results differ across groups? | Disaggregated monitoring, where appropriate | Small, incomplete, or biased data can mislead. |
Common Data Applications in Public Programs
Data can support practical choices throughout a program’s life, from identifying unmet needs to monitoring implementation. Its value is often greatest when it helps teams notice where delivery differs from the original plan and respond before problems become entrenched.
Targeting Services and Identifying Unmet Needs
Analysts may use service records and survey responses to identify gaps between need and access. This can help policymakers consider where outreach, eligibility information, service capacity, or program design may need review. However, missing data or unequal access to reporting channels can make some needs less visible. A low recorded level of demand does not necessarily mean a community has no unmet need.
Monitoring Delivery, Equity, and Unintended Effects

Ongoing monitoring helps policymakers see whether implementation and results differ across communities or groups. A program may reach some people more consistently than others, or an administrative requirement may create an unintended barrier. Looking at patterns over time can support adjustments, but differences should be interpreted carefully, with attention to data completeness and context.
Data Governance and Ethical Limits
Useful public-sector data practices need safeguards as well as analytical skill. Analysts should consider whether information is necessary for the stated purpose, who can access it, and how it will be protected. Privacy, consent, secure handling, and access limits can affect both what is appropriate to collect and what can be shared.
Privacy, Consent, and Secure Data Handling
Personal information should not be treated as a convenient resource simply because it exists in a system. Sound governance sets boundaries around collection, access, use, and disclosure. When findings are communicated, analysts should provide enough detail for accountability without exposing sensitive information. The appropriate safeguards depend on the data and setting and should be confirmed for the specific program.
Communicating Findings to Decision-Makers
Decision-makers need a clear account of what the evidence shows, what it does not show, and what action is being considered. Short explanations, readable charts, and focused tables can make findings more usable. Clear communication is not the same as oversimplification.
Using Clear Visuals, Assumptions, and Uncertainty
A chart should have a defined measure, population, and time frame. Analysts should also explain major assumptions, missing information, and uncertainty that could affect interpretation. Presenting limitations openly helps leaders weigh evidence responsibly rather than treating a single measure as a final answer.
